A shell of its former self…. After spending 4 years with 2 kids here, we saw the good the bad and everything in between. The biggest change was the new owners. 1 star for owners, 5 stars for teachers, 2 stars for facilities brings it to a 2.6 star. The teachers are absolutely amazing! The school has lost 3/4 of their staff (since have rehired) over the past year because of the newer ownership. Put simply, the teachers and care on-site care about the kids but the micromanagement from the camera/Zoom connection in the Bay Area hand cuffs these teachers and makes their jobs a lot harder and not about the kids. Wonder why they are changing to expand their infant room…. Because very very few facilities offer that service in the area, where it’s competitive which is 2 years and up they have MINIMAL attendance. Why? Parents start to see the value elsewhere. Again, seeing this school for 4+ years, this wasn’t the case before the new owners. These teachers deserve better, deserve to feel like their every move and every conversation isn’t being watched and or recorded, it’s crazy.
